Ingredients
1½
cups
all-purpose flour
1
cup
unsweetened cocoa powder
1½
cups
granulated sugar
1
teaspoon
baking powder
½
teaspoon
salt
¾
cup
vegetable oil
1
cup
milk
dairy or plant-based
2
teaspoons
vanilla extract
½
cup
applesauce
1
cup
semi-sweet chocolate chips
¼
cup
hot water
Powdered sugar for dusting
optional
Instructions
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line 8x8 inch pan with parchment.
Mix flour, cocoa powder,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
Combine oil, milk, vanilla, and applesauce in another bowl.
Pour wet ingredients into dry. Add hot water. Mix until just combined.
Fold in chocolate chips.
Pour into pan. Bake 30-35 minutes until set.
Cool completely. Dust with powdered sugar if desired.
Notes
Don't overmix batter
Check doneness with toothpick
Cool before cutting
Store in airtight container up to 5 days
